U.S. Fuel Exports to Double by 2015

U.S. exports of gasoline, diesel and other fuels will more than double in the next three years as refiners take advantage of a growing supply of domestic crudes and ship more fuel to emerging markets, according to UK research firm Wood Mackenzie

Senate Passes Highway Bill, 74-22

In an unusual display of bipartisanship, the Senate passed a two-year, $109 billion highway bill by a vote of 74 to 22. All of the Senate's Democrats and half of its Republicans voted for the bill

Mile-Hi Foods Plugs Into Savings

Western food service distributor Mile Hi Foods, Denver, is saving an estimated $85,000 annually in fuel costs while also improving the sustainability of its operations by taking advantage of the electric standby capability of its 27 Carrier Transicold Vector multi-temperature trailer refrigeration units

Senate Close to Passing Highway Bill

The Senate is close to passing a two-year, $109 billion highway bill that could become a model for what the House will do with its transportation legislation. The bill, called Moving Ahead for Progress in the 21st Century (MAP-21), would streamline the federal transportation program, accelerate project delivery, eliminate earmarks, increase financing resources and fund improvements in freight distribution

Fuel Prices Rise Yet Again, Oil Prices Fall

The national average price for diesel is up yet again this week by almost 3 cents, from $4.094 to $4.123 per gallon, according to the Energy Information Administration's weekly fuel update. This is the seventh week in a row that prices have risen.
